Is the Groningen Law Bachelor program accredited? Yes, the Groningen Law Bachelor program is accredited by the Netherlands-Flemish Accreditation Organization (NVAO), ensuring that the program meets high standards of quality and rigor. This accreditation is recognized internationally, giving graduates of the program a strong credential in the field of law.
